LOS ANGELES (AP) - Michael Jackson’s estate has reached a settlement with AEG, the concert promoter that was preparing to put on the King of Pop’s 50 comeback shows in London when he died.

Terms were not disclosed. Attorney John Branca, a co-administrator of Jackson’s estate, said during a break at a Monday court hearing in Los Angeles that the settlement governed merchandise and rehearsal footage.

The contracts and settlement agreement will be filed under seal, and a judge has five days to review and approve it. A hearing on the matter was scheduled for next Monday.
